class StateServer:

    ourChannel = 10000002

    def __init__(self, server_port=7100, server_ip="localhost", threadNet=0):
        self.qcm = QueuedConnectionManager()
        self.qcl = QueuedConnectionListener(self.qcm, threadNet)
        self.qcr = QueuedConnectionReader(self.qcm, threadNet)
        self.cw = ConnectionWriter(self.qcm, threadNet)
        self.start_connection(server_ip, server_port)

    def start_connection(self, address, port):
        self.connection = self.qcm.openTCPClientConnection(address, port, 3000)
        if self.connection:
            self.qcr.addConnection(self.connection)
            self.registerChannel(self.ourChannel)
            taskMgr.add(self.serverReaderPolling, "Poll the client connection reader")

    def registerChannel(self, channel):
        datagram = PyDatagram()
        datagram.addUint16(CONTROL_SET_CHANNEL)
        datagram.addUint64(channel)
        self.cw.send(datagram, self.connection)
        datagram.clear()

    def unregisterChannel(self, channel):
        datagram = PyDatagram()
        datagram.addUint16(CONTROL_REMOVE_CHANNEL)
        datagram.addUint64(channel)
        self.cw.send(datagram, self.connection)
        datagram.clear()

    def serverReaderPolling(self, task):
        if self.qcr.dataAvailable():
            datagram = NetDatagram()

            if self.qcr.getData(datagram):
                self.handleDatagram(datagram)

        return Task.cont

    def handleDatagram(self, datagram):
        connection = datagram.getConnection()

        di = PyDatagramIterator(datagram)
        message_type = di.getUint16()

        if message_type == CLIENT_AGENT_SET_INTEREST:
            self.handleClientAgentSetInterest(
                di,
                sender=di.getUint64(),
                handle=di.getUint16(),
                contextId=di.getUint32(),
                parentId=di.getUint32(),
                zoneId=di.getUint32(),
            )
        elif message_type == CLIENT_AGENT_REMOVE_INTEREST:
            self.handleRemoveInterest(di, sender=di.getUint64(), handle=di.getUint16(), contextId=di.getUint32())

    def handleSetInterest(self, di, channel, sender, handle, contextId, parentId, zoneId):
        if parentId == None:
            return  # tried to set interest with an invalid parentId

        self.interest = InterestHandle(handle, contextId, parentId, zoneId)

        if (
            self.interest.handle != handle or self.interest.contextId != contextId
        ):  # This should never happen, but if for some reason...
            self.interest.update_interest_handle(handle, contextId)

        if self.interest.parentId != parentId or self.interest.zoneId != zoneId:  # ^
            self.interest.update_interest_location(parentId, zoneId)

        self.sendAddInterest(di, sender, handle, contextId, parentId, zoneId)

    def sendAddInterest(self, di, sender, handle, contextId, parentId, zoneId):
        datagram = PyDatagram()
        datagram.addUint16(CONTROL_MESSAGE)
        datagram.addUint64(sender)
        datagram.addUint64(self.ourChannel)
        datagram.addUint16(STATESERVER_BOUNCE_MESSAGE)
        datagram.addUint16(CLIENT_AGENT_SET_INTEREST)
        datagram.addUint16(handle)
        datagram.addUint32(contextId)
        datagram.addUint32(parentId)  # Not really needed, but maybe i can find a use for this later...
        datagram.addUint32(zoneId)  # ^
        self.cw.send(datagram, self.connection)

    def handleRemoveInterest(self, di, sender, handle, contextId):
        if not self.interest:
            return  # tried to remove interest that was never set!

        self.interest.post_remove_interest(handle, contextId)
        self.sendRemoveInterest(sender, handle, contextId)

    def sendRemoveInterest(self, handle, contextId):
        datagram = PyDatagram()
        datagram.addUint16(CONTROL_MESSAGE)
        datagram.addUint64(sender)
        datagram.addUint64(self.ourChannel)
        datagram.addUint16(STATESERVER_BOUNCE_MESSAGE)
        datagram.addUint16(CLIENT_AGENT_REMOVE_INTEREST)
        datagram.addUint16(handle)
        datagram.addUint32(contextId)
        self.cw.send(datagram, self.connection)
